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

GitHub Actions (Or other free CI) on a Raspberry Pi? #304

Open
gergelytakacs opened this issue Apr 17, 2022 · 2 comments
Open

GitHub Actions (Or other free CI) on a Raspberry Pi? #304

gergelytakacs opened this issue Apr 17, 2022 · 2 comments
Labels
AutomationShield common Common functionality for the entire library CI continuous integration troubles enhancement New feature or request feature_request hardware Hardware related topic software Mostly software issue

Comments

@gergelytakacs
Copy link
Owner

gergelytakacs commented Apr 17, 2022

Find out if a GitHub Actions runner/agent can be installed (for free) on a RaspberryPi. If not, determine if other free CI solutions can be installed on a RPi.

Rationale. A RPi runner could be connected to each and every AutomationShield device (even with several Arduino versions) to performe smoke testing on hardware!

DOD:

  • Determine if this is possible and if yes, which one.
  • Open a new ticket if yes, open a new ticket performing a single runner / pilot study.

@AnnaVargova This is also an idea for a bachelors/diploma thesis.

@gergelytakacs gergelytakacs added enhancement New feature or request AutomationShield common Common functionality for the entire library hardware Hardware related topic software Mostly software issue feature_request CI continuous integration troubles labels Apr 17, 2022
@gergelytakacs
Copy link
Owner Author

Here is the GitHub runner with some prerequisites. https://github.com/actions/runner

@gergelytakacs
Copy link
Owner Author

Hell, yes: this seems to be doable. So, a HW enabled local runner would be awesome!!!

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
AutomationShield common Common functionality for the entire library CI continuous integration troubles enhancement New feature or request feature_request hardware Hardware related topic software Mostly software issue
Projects
None yet
Development

No branches or pull requests

1 participant